Who We Are
The Pardners is a 501(c)(3) organization of volunteers who help interpret Chandler’s agricultural heritage through programs and events, while also enhancing the Ranch’s amenities through the donation of money, resources and time.
Our Vision
The Pardners are committed to supporting the operation, maintenance and development of Chandler Museum’s Tumbleweed Ranch, located in Tumbleweed Park. The Pardners have a vision for the Ranch to be a unique outdoor museum setting and environmental learning space providing a look into agricultural life at the turn-of-the-century. Our vision includes exhibits on antique farm equipment, restoration of historical homes and to provide a hands-on-learning experience for youth and families through the Chandler Museum’s educational programming.
